The University of Northern British Columbia is one of Canada's best
small universities. With a core campus in Prince
George and regional campuses throughout northern BC, UNBC
recognizes the importance of quality teaching, personal attention,
ground-breaking research, and being relevant to the North.
UNBC aspires to be Canada’s premier small,
research-
intensive university, with internationally recognized academic and
research programs that prepare its graduates in select areas of high relevance
to our region, province, and beyond.

'En Cha Hunà
UNBC’s motto, from the Dakelh/Carrier Elders, is used to remind us that all people have a voice and a
viewpoint. Directly translated as "respecting all forms of life," ‘En Cha Hunà encapsulates the spirit of academic freedom,
respect for others, and willingness to recognize different
perspectives. | |
